Analysis

In 2024, gross enrolment ratio, primary and lower secondary, both sexes in AIMS: Asia and the Pacific stood at 99.9%. That is the highest value across all 32 years on record.

The figure is up 2.0% on the previous year and up 2.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, gross enrolment ratio, primary and lower secondary, both sexes in AIMS: Asia and the Pacific peaked at 99.9% in 2024 and was at its lowest, 86.5%, in 1993.

AIMS: Asia and the Pacific ranks 64th of 221 groups on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 32 years of available data.
